Spikenard • Aralia racemosa
Parts Used: root
Affinity: respiratory system, lower respiratory tract
Herbal Action: alterative, antibacterial, anti-inflammatory, antitussive, demulcent, expectorant, lung tonic
Indications:
Balances mucus secretions in the lower respiratory tract, soothing dry, irritated respiratory tissues and thinning mucus to help expectorate any stuck phlegm
Traditionally used to treat and recover from bronchitis, pneumonia and smoke exposure
Used longterm for asthma, wheezing, emphysema, and for those prone to lung infections
Preferred Preparations: decoction, syrup, tincture
Taste: spicy anise
Contraindications: not for use during pregnancy. Avoid longterm use with compromised liver or kidney function.
